用二分法对数组a[13]进行查找,若待查元素为x,且a[7]<x> <a[8],那么查找路径为(1)____________(用下标序列表示)>
A.6,9,7,8
B.6,9,8
C.6,7,8
D.6,10,7,8
- · 有3位网友选择 C,占比37.5%
- · 有2位网友选择 A,占比25%
- · 有2位网友选择 D,占比25%
- · 有1位网友选择 B,占比12.5%
A.6,9,7,8
B.6,9,8
C.6,7,8
D.6,10,7,8
以下程序调用fun函数把x中的值插入到a数组下标为k的数组元素中。主函数中,n存放a数组中数据的个数。请填空。
#include
void fun(int s[], int *n, int k, int x)
{ int i;
for(i=*n-1; i>=k; i- - ) s[ ___ ]=s[i];
s[k]=x;
*n=*n+______;
}
main()
{ int a[20]={1,2,3,4,5,6,7,8,9,10,11}, i, x=0, k=6, n=11;
fun(a, &n, k, x);
for(i=0; i
}
A、A[0],A[1],A[2],A[3]
B、A[0],A[13],A[6],A[3]
C、A[6],A[2],A[4],A[3]
D、A[6],A[4],A[2],A[3]
A、6,9,7,8
B、6,9,7
C、7,9,8
D、6,9,8
为了保护您的账号安全,请在“简答题”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!